Rear gate (Outback)
& Manual rear gate (if
equipped)
The rear gate can be locked and unlocked
using any of the following systems.
. Power door locking switch: Refer to
Power door locking switch F2-7.
. Keyless access with the push-button
start system (if equipped): Refer to Key-
less access with push-button start system
F2-8.
. Remote keyless entry system: Refer to
Remote keyless entry system F2-20.
. Locking and unlocking from the outside
with the key (models with double locking
system): Refer to Locking and unlocking
from the outside with key F2-4.
To open:
Rear gate opener button
1. Unlock the rear gate.
2. Press and hold the rear gate opener
button. The rear gate will open slightly.
3. Hold the rear gate and lift it up slowly.
NOTE
If the rear gate cannot be opened due
to a discharged vehicle battery, a
malfunction in the door locking/unlock-
ing system or other causes, you can
unlock it by manually operating the
rear gate lock release lever. For the
procedure, refer to Rear gate
(Outback) if the rear gate cannot be
opened F9-30.
To close:
Lower the rear gate slowly and push down
firmly until the latch engages.
The rear gate can be lowered easily if you
pull it down holding the handle.
WARNING
. To prevent dangerous exhaust
gas from entering the vehicle,
always keep the rear gate closed
while driving.
